如何深入解析RMAN备份与恢复(rman备份文件恢复)
RMAN备份与恢复是Oracle数据库管理中的重要环节,它能够帮助管理员对数据库进行备份和恢复操作。本文将从以下几个方面深入解析RMAN备份与恢复及rman备份文件恢复。在使用RMAN进行备份时,备份文件通常存储在磁盘或者磁带上。在备份过程中,RMAN会自动记录备份信息,支持增量备份和差异备份;在恢复过程中,RMAN会根据备份信息以及日志文件进行恢复操作,确保恢复的数据完整性和正确性。
RMAN备份与恢复是Oracle数据库管理中的重要环节,它能够帮助管理员对数据库进行备份和恢复操作。本文将从以下几个方面深入解析RMAN备份与恢复及rman备份文件恢复。
RMAN备份是Oracle数据库管理中的一种备份方式,它可以备份整个数据库或者部分数据文件。在备份过程中,RMAN会自动记录备份信息,包括备份时间、备份类型、备份文件等信息。同时,RMAN还支持增量备份和差异备份,这些备份方式可以大大缩短备份时间。
二、RMAN恢复RMAN恢复是指在数据库出现故障时,利用备份文件将数据库恢复到正常状态。RMAN恢复可以恢复整个数据库或者部分数据文件。在恢复过程中,RMAN会根据备份信息以及日志文件进行恢复操作,确保恢复的数据完整性和正确性。
三、rman备份文件恢复当数据库发生故障时,我们需要利用备份文件进行恢复操作。在使用RMAN进行备份时,备份文件通常存储在磁盘或者磁带上。如果备份文件损坏或者丢失,我们需要进行rman备份文件恢复。
rman备份文件恢复可以通过以下步骤进行:
1. 找到备份文件的位置,可以通过查询RMAN备份信息或者查看备份文件目录进行确认。
2. 使用RMAN命令进行恢复操作,例如:run {
set until scn 123456;
restore database;
recover database;
}
其中,set until scn指定了恢复到哪个时间点,restore database和recover database分别表示恢复数据库和恢复数据文件。
3. 恢复完成后,需要进行数据验证以确保数据完整性和正确性。
四、总结RMAN备份与恢复是Oracle数据库管理中的重要环节,它能够帮助管理员对数据库进行备份和恢复操作。在备份过程中,RMAN会自动记录备份信息,支持增量备份和差异备份;在恢复过程中,RMAN会根据备份信息以及日志文件进行恢复操作,确保恢复的数据完整性和正确性。当备份文件损坏或者丢失时,我们需要进行rman备份文件恢复。以上就是本文对RMAN备份与恢复及rman备份文件恢复的深入解析。
有云计算,存储需求就上慈云数据:点我进入领取200元优惠券